Output 95f1dd33763b63b5f01bf3a5be59e0dcf69a44edc19d26317d38d47bad496779:52

value
67000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bb1faca6b6fa701cccc7a419355004ed7d7ca66 OP_EQUALVERIFY OP_CHECKSIG
address
16Se5ZY3krGMY2cimev3DGKKr6HFbZ52CK
transaction
95f1dd33763b63b5f01bf3a5be59e0dcf69a44edc19d26317d38d47bad496779
spent
true